Reasons To Enroll In An Interior Designing Course

Interior designing is a growing career that combines creativity, functionality, and aesthetics. Enrolling in a professional interior designing course equips aspirants with the knowledge, skills, and exposure required to transform spaces efficiently while pursuing a rewarding and creative career.

  • Professional Skill Development: A course helps you acquire technical skills like space planning, furniture arrangement, and color theory, enabling you to execute professional-level interior designs with precision and creativity in real-world projects.
  • Industry-Relevant Knowledge: Courses provide insight into current trends, materials, and technologies used in interior design, helping students stay updated and relevant in a competitive and rapidly evolving industry.
  • Portfolio Creation: Students get hands-on projects and assignments that allow them to build a strong portfolio, which is crucial for showcasing skills to clients or potential employers.
  • Career Opportunities: Completing a course opens doors to diverse career paths, including interior designer, space planner, set designer, furniture consultant, and freelance interior design consultancy.
  • Networking Opportunities: Courses connect students with instructors, industry professionals, and peers, fostering collaborations, mentorships, and potential client relationships that help grow their career.
  • Creative Expression: Interior design courses nurture creativity, enabling students to experiment with layouts, themes, and aesthetics, turning their innovative ideas into functional and beautiful spaces.
  • Confidence in Execution: Structured learning provides the knowledge and practical experience necessary to confidently handle client projects, manage budgets, and implement designs effectively.
  • Certification Advantage: A certified course adds credibility, boosting your profile in the interior design industry and increasing trust among clients and employers.
